Engage with cutting-edge thinking about the future of education through this event from Stanford d.school's K12 Lab Network, one of the most respected innovation labs working at the intersection of design thinking and K-12 education. The K12 Lab Network at Stanford's Hasso Plattner Institute of Design (d.school) has been at the forefront of bringing human-centred design methodologies into schools, helping educators and students develop the empathy, creativity, and iterative problem-solving skills that are essential for navigating complex challenges. This event continues their tradition of offering educators practical frameworks and fresh perspectives on teaching, learning, and school design. Stanford d.school events typically bring together educators, designers, and researchers for interactive experiences that model design thinking in action. Participants don't just learn about innovation โ they experience it firsthand through hands-on activities, collaborative problem-solving, and reflective practice that can be translated directly into their own school contexts. The K12 Lab Network's work is grounded in the belief that schools should be places where students develop agency, creativity, and the ability to tackle real-world problems. Their professional development experiences help educators reimagine what's possible in their classrooms and schools, providing both inspiration and practical tools for change.
